Why Choose Professional Landscapers Instead of DIY

DIY is possible, but London gardens, especially in Shoreditch, come with challenges: access, waste disposal rules, and limited storage for tools and materials. Using professional landscapers means:

  • Correct preparation of ground and surfaces for long‑lasting results
  • Safe use of power tools and machinery in tight urban spaces
  • Reliable sourcing and transport of quality materials
  • Efficient completion so the garden is usable sooner
  • Design choices that balance appearance, durability and maintenance

In many cases, professional work prevents costly mistakes that are expensive to fix later, such as poor drainage, sinking patios or failing lawns.

Caring, Protective and Sustainable Landscaping

We aim to create gardens that are attractive, practical and as sustainable as is reasonable for city living. Our approach includes:

  • Protecting existing healthy trees and shrubs where possible
  • Choosing plants suited to local conditions to reduce water and chemical use
  • Encouraging wildlife‑friendly planting, where appropriate
  • Recycling green waste and soils through approved facilities
  • Using durable materials so spaces last longer and need fewer replacements

We can also suggest small changes – such as mulching, water butts or alternative lawn options – to make your outdoor space more resilient and easier to care for.
